Port-Daniel was a decent camping experience on our way through Eastern Quebec.
We had a great site - #26 - but not all of the sites looked as nice. Others looked close together in our loop and we could hear quite a bit of noise from other sites.
The washrooms and showers were clean, large, and really great however, and it looked like the laundry room and common room were useful as well.
There wasn’t much happening inside the park and it was in a pretty calm area, so it wasn’t overly exciting at the park, but good for a few nights while traveling along the coast of Quebec!
